Dormancy Flow Metric

Definition

The dormancy flow metric is an on-chain analytical indicator that measures the ratio of market capitalization to the cumulative value of all coin dormancy. This metric assesses the average time coins have remained unspent on the blockchain, providing insight into the behavior of long-term holders. A high dormancy flow suggests that older coins are moving, indicating potential profit-taking, while a low dormancy flow implies that older coins are holding, signaling accumulation. It offers a unique perspective on investor conviction.
